While most of the current cloud services operate on a best effort basis and provide no timing guarantees, there is a growing interest in cloud applications for industrial and critical applications. However, for cloud technologies to be fully embraced by industry, a higher degree of eterminism is desired. This calls for new techniques and methodologies to design predictable and reliable cloud applications.
To achieve this, real-time performance will be required in all layers of the stack:
- The compute virtualisation layer must provide deterministic behaviour
- Similarly, the network layer has to provide bounded and controllable communication latencies. For example, in time-sensitive networks this implies a need for a higher-level controller integrated with the cloud orchestrator
- Data plane services, such as messaging and storage services need to provide guarantees on latency bounds
- The control plane services, e.g. scaling and resource management, have to be aware of the real-time requirements and to use appropriate real-time techniques.
